Milestone (age 24)
By 2012 at age 24, Trisha Paytas had reached 100K YouTube subscribers (confirmed by YouTube Silver Play Button) after her America's Got Talent appearance, and by 2014 at age 26 she had reached 1 million subscribers (YouTube Gold Play Button).
Born in Riverside, CA, Trisha Paytas grew up between California and Illinois. She moved to Los Angeles at 18 to pursue fame, supporting herself through lingerie modeling, stripping, and escorting. She registered her YouTube channel in 2007, initially dedicated to Quentin Tarantino, and posted her first video in January 2007. She appeared on America's Got Talent in 2012, which boosted her from 5K to 50K subscribers overnight, and continued building through TV appearances and consistent weekly uploads.

Trajectory
  1. 2007 · age 18
    Registered YouTube channel blndsundoll4mj
    Initially dedicated to Quentin Tarantino.
  2. 2012 · age 24
    Reached 100K YouTube subscribers after America's Got Talent appearance
    Appeared on Ellen and other TV shows.
  3. 2014 · age 26
    Reached 1M YouTube subscribers
    Continued building through controversial vlog content.
  4. 2020 · age 32
    Began co-hosting Frenemies podcast with Ethan Klein
    Becoming one of YouTube's most popular podcasts.
  5. 2021 · age 33
    Married Moses Hacmon; launched Just Trish podcast
    Frenemies ended.
  6. 2025 · age 37
    Continues Just Trish podcast with ~145M total YouTube views
    Mother of three children; 5.1M YouTube subscribers.

Evidence summary

Trisha Paytas was born in Riverside, CA, and grew up between California and Illinois. She moved to LA at 18 to pursue fame, supporting herself through modeling, stripping, and escorting. She registered her YouTube channel in 2007, making her one of the platform's earliest personalities. Her AGT appearance in 2012 boosted her from 5K to 50K subscribers overnight, and she reached 100K subscribers that year (age 24) and 1M by 2014 (age 26), confirmed by YouTube Play Button awards. Her financial instability and outsider status drove her to create content relentlessly, posting weekly for years. She later co-hosted the Frenemies podcast and launched Just Trish.
